Green-chile Macaroni And Cheese

Total Time: 1 hr Preparation Time: 30 mins Cook Time: 30 mins

Ingredients

  • Servings: 6
  • 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
  • 1 cup packed fresh breadcrumbs or 3/4 cup dried panko breadcrumbs
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ter
  • 2 tablespoons unbleached all-purpose flour
  • 1 -2 tablespoon onion, minced
  • 1 cup roasted green chili pepper, chopped
  • 1 cup whole milk or 1 cup goat's milk
  • 1/2 cup buttermilk or 1/2 cup additional goat's milk
  • 3/4 teaspoon salt (to taste)
  • 6 ounces creamy fresh goat cheese, garlic-flavored if you wish
  • 4 ounces havarti-style goat meat or 4 ounces cow's milk cheese, grated
  • 6 ounces aged cheddar cheese, grated
  • 12 ounces elbow macaroni, cooked according to package directions

Recipe

  • 1 preheat oven to 375 degrees. butter shallow, medium-to-large baking dish.
  • 2 prepare breadcrumbs, first melting butter in small skillet over medium heat. stir in bread crumbs and toast until golden, stirring occasionally. scrape bread crumbs out of skillet and reserve.
  • 3 prepare cheese sauce, first melting butter in large, heavy saucepan over medium-low heat. stir flour into butter gradually (so it doesn’t develop lumps).when flour is incorporated, mix in onion and cook an additional 2 to 3 minutes, stirring frequently. add green chile and any juice; cook until heated through. raise heat to medium-high and gradually whisk in milk, buttermilk, and salt. bring mixture to a boil and continue to cook until lightly thickened, stirring occasionally (about 5 minutes). stir in creamy fresh goat cheese until melted into sauce.
  • 4 remove sauce from heat and immediately mix in remaining cheeses, stirring until melted. toss macaroni with cheese sauce and spoon into prepared baking dish.
  • 5 scatter bread crumbs over macaroni and cheese sauce. bake about 30 minutes, until heated through and golden-brown and crunchy on top.
